How Much Does Tire Kingdom Charge for an Alignment?
Tire Kingdom typically charges between $75 and $100 for a wheel alignment. The exact cost can vary based on location, vehicle type, and any ongoing promotions.
Several factors influence the alignment price. First, standard two-wheel alignments generally cost less than four-wheel alignments. A two-wheel alignment focuses on the front wheels and often falls within the lower end of the price range. A four-wheel alignment, which adjusts all four wheels, can be more expensive, reaching the upper end of the range.
For example, a customer with a sedan may spend approximately $80 for a two-wheel alignment. In contrast, an SUV or truck might require a four-wheel alignment costing around $100. Additionally, if any repairs are needed to the suspension system or if parts need replacement, such as tie rods or bushings, these costs will increase.
External factors, such as regional pricing differences or market demand, can also affect alignment costs. Areas with higher costs of living may see prices leaning towards the upper end of the pricing spectrum. Seasonal promotions or package deals offered by Tire Kingdom can sometimes lower the price, making it beneficial for customers to check for current deals.

What Factors Impact the Cost of an Alignment at Tire Kingdom?
The cost of an alignment at Tire Kingdom depends on several factors.
- Type of Vehicle
- Geographic Location
- Alignment Type
- Promotions and Discounts
- Additional Services or Repairs
- Technician Experience
These factors can significantly influence customer perceptions and choices regarding alignment services.
-
Type of Vehicle: The type of vehicle impacts the cost of alignment. Standard vehicles often incur lower fees compared to larger or luxury vehicles. This is due to differences in the complexity of the alignment process and the types of parts required. For instance, aligning a luxury sedan may require specialized knowledge and tools, leading to higher costs.
-
Geographic Location: Geographic location also affects alignment costs. Prices may vary based on local market rates and the cost of living. Urban areas with high operational costs might charge more compared to rural locations. For example, cities like New York may have higher service fees than smaller towns.
-
Alignment Type: There are different types of alignments such as two-wheel alignment and four-wheel alignment. A four-wheel alignment, which is necessary for all-wheel drive vehicles, generally costs more due to the additional complexity involved in making adjustments to all four wheels.
-
Promotions and Discounts: Tire Kingdom may offer seasonal promotions, discounts, or loyalty programs that can lower the cost of alignments. Customers can often benefit from these promotions, which may impact their perception of value for the service.
-
Additional Services or Repairs: If a vehicle requires additional services like suspension repairs or tire replacements, the total cost of the alignment may rise. Customers might see this as an opportunity to combine services for convenience, although it can increase their overall expenditure.
-
Technician Experience: The experience and expertise of the technician performing the alignment can affect the cost. Highly trained and experienced technicians might command higher fees due to their skill level. Customers may perceive this as added value for accurate and reliable service.
